Explanation

The engine control module (ECM) has detected that the high side circuit of the high-pressure injector for cylinder 5 is not receiving enough voltage.

Technical description

The P3161 code indicates an issue with the electrical circuit that controls the high-pressure fuel injector for cylinder 5. The 'high side' refers to the positive side of the circuit, which is responsible for supplying the necessary voltage to the injector to operate correctly. A 'low' condition means that the voltage is below the expected level, which can affect the injector's performance and the engine's efficiency.

Diagnosis steps

• Use an OBD-II scanner to confirm the code.

• Inspect the wiring and connectors for cylinder 5's injector.

• Test the injector's resistance and voltage supply.

Repair procedures

• Repair or replace damaged wiring or connectors.

• Replace the faulty injector.

• Reprogram or replace the ECM if necessary.
